The New Zealand book is actually a series of short stories that explore what it is like to be a New Zealander, but from a Maori perspective. Dive a layer deeper and read Pounamu Pounamu, which is considered a literary classic. Written by one of New Zealand’s most famous Maori authors, Witi Ihimaera is best known internationally for his novel Whale Rider that was also turned into a film.
